Strictly Classical (Age 12-Adult)
Learn standard classical guitar techniques using the Christopher Parkening method book. Class will focus on learning how to hold the guitar, hand positions, reading music, music theory and repertoire. Plan to spend approximately $15 for a textbook available online (Guitar Method by Christopher Parkening, ISBN 0-7935-8520-1). Students must have a guitar available for the classroom and daily practice. String Instrument Maintenance, Cleanup & Setup (Age 12-Adult)
Learn how to properly clean, adjust and maintain your string instrument. Instruction will include string selection, troubleshooting, setting of harmonics and neck adjustment. Students must bring a string instrument for class use. Dow Ferguson (see Strictly Classical). (6 meetings)
